On Nov. 1 2025, Bernalillo County broke ground on the New Mexico COVID-19 Memorial. The project dedicated to honoring the lives lost and the collective experiences of the pandemic in New Mexico was created with input from survivors and families affected by COVID-19. In 2025, one issue stands out above the rest when it comes to American perceptions of the most important problem facing families: the costs associated with raising a family. Half (49%) select it as one of the top three, almost double the second-most selected response, violence and abuse within the family (28%). Rounding out the top three issues is the high work demands and stress on parents ... A family is a group of people who are related by blood, marriage or adoption. This is a universal feature of human societies whereby all cultures exhibit this type of social group. Families are viewed as the foundation of society and play an important role in the lives of family members. Step families are also referred to as blended families because they are a blend of two or more different families. Traditional Family: This is a family unit defined in the classic sense as the father working outside the home to support the members financially, while the mother remains at home and tends to domestic duties and child-rearing.
